Deck Waterproofing in Gig Harbor, WA
Deck waterproofing services focus on protecting outdoor decks from water damage caused by rain, snow, and humidity. This service involves applying specialized sealants, membranes, or coatings to create a barrier that prevents water from seeping into the wood or underlying structures. Projects typically include new deck installations, existing decks needing maintenance, or decks that are showing signs of wear such as cracking, warping, or mold growth. Homeowners interested in deck waterproofing usually want to extend the lifespan of their outdoor living spaces and reduce the risk of structural issues caused by moisture intrusion.

Deck Waterproofing Questions
What is deck waterproofing? Deck waterproofing involves applying a protective layer to prevent water from penetrating the surface, helping to preserve the deck’s integrity and appearance.
Which types of decks benefit most from waterproofing? Wooden, composite, and concrete decks exposed to frequent moisture or outdoor elements are ideal candidates for waterproofing.
How does waterproofing protect a deck? It creates a barrier that prevents water damage, such as rotting, warping, or cracking, extending the deck’s lifespan.
What surfaces can be waterproofed on a deck? Waterproofing can be applied to various deck surfaces including wood, concrete, and composite materials for added protection.
